Inequality trends in Sweden 1978 - 2004 [PDF]

open access: yes, 2009
We document a clear increase in Swedish earnings inequality in the early 1990s. Inequality in disposable income and earnings net of taxes and transfers also increased, but much less than the increased inequality in pre-government earnings.
